The National Street Rod Association is the largest street rodding club in the world and their monthly magazine, Street Scene, is one of the oldest news monthlies in the industry. NSRA reporter and now FFR customer Jim Stocke wrote a really nice seven page article about the Factory Five Racing '33 Hot Rod Build School.

Jim as a student documented the build with 14 classmates and instructors at the Mott Community College M-Tec Center Build School.

[i]"...our fantastic three-day build, a hot rod experience, came to an end. But what a memory! This was a car guy's nirvana. What a great time!"
Jim Stocke, StreetScene[/i]
